What this episode covers
What does it really take to lead a private equity-backed business through growth, exit, and transformation while staying true to your leadership style? In this episode, Stephan Burow, CFO at Lintbells, shares his journey from Unilever to high-growth scaleups like Gousto, and now to leading finance, tech, and people at a purpose-driven pet wellness company.
